Kaduna citizens need to understand what their Governor has been doing as a person as opposed to his policies as a leader of the ruling All Progressive Congress, APC. This will help the people tackle his policies and actions dispassionately, whether we like or dislike APC as a political party.
Since coming to power Mallam El-Rufai has demonstrated personal disdain for Southern Kaduna and its people. He has publicly announced that we hate strangers especially Hausa-Fulani. In fact, he has been saying, we kill them, though without substantiating his allegation. Indeed, we have “twisted” his hands into using taxpayers’ money to settle Fulani herdsmen from outside Nigeria on reprisals against us.
Question : Is this a personal position or that of his political party?
Many villages & their farmlands have been burnt down and destroyed by Fulani herdsmen without any sympathy by way of relief materials or official visits. Not even condemnation of these absurdities has occurred.
Question : Is this the Governor’s personal perception or that of the Party?
He woke up one day & told the world that Kaduna State is 70/30 Muslim /Christian respectively without any proof from the National Population Commission.
Question: Is this personal or official?
Then he said, APC can win elections without the votes of Southern Kaduna. Question : Is this personal or official?
As if these were not bad enough, Mallam El-Rufai is saying, Southern Kaduna leaders have been planning to foment trouble & civil unrest in order to truncate the forthcoming elections without evidence.
Question : is this personal or official?
Today as we chat, the Governor, the Minister, SSG, Head of Service, Chief Of Staff & the PPS are Muslims from Zone 1. The only Southern Kaduna Christian in the corridor is the Deputy Governor, Arch. Barnabas Bala Bantex, who is now being replaced with a Muslim lady by Mallam El-Rufai. This means that Southern Kaduna people or politicians are not qualified to be in the corridors of power in Kaduna State. Question : is this personal or official?
And in all these messy and humiliating punches on Southern Kaduna, senior members of the APC have not deemed it expedient to state a position.
With the above, it should be understood that Southern Kaduna is, by grand design, being isolated for the jugular. We do not have even a potential candidate for governor in the elections yet we are being demonized. And for what?
It really doesn’t matter whether you are a Muslim or a Christian, hunger, killings during sectarian crises, joblessness, insecurity, etc cannot spare you. What can spare you is an honest articulation of our present reality & to join forces in the forthcoming elections for the victory of the Candidate with an agenda to respect diversity, reconcile, pursue development projects that will enhance & promote good living for all irrespective of ethnicity or religion.
